Galia Golan: An Academic Pioneer on the Soviet Union, Peace and Conflict Studies, and a Peace and Feminist Activist With a Foreword by William Zartman and a Preface by George Breslauer /
This is an autobiography of an unusual and versatile woman, focusing on her academic development and achievements as well as her international activism. In addition to a discussion of the origins and path of the author's academic work and activism (for peace and for women's rights), that d...
